Ans: To resign as a director at Companies House you can use the TM01 form. The quickest way is to use the online service to update your information. If you prefer the paper form, you can download the TM01 termination of appointment of the director. Complete it and send it to Companies House.
The Corporations Code states that "Any director may resign effective upon giving written notice to the chairman of the board, the president, the secretary or the board of directors of the corporation..." (Corp. Code § 7224(c).)
